DIY Hydroponics Garden Tower Build | Less than $150
Working and spending more time at home has recently gotten me more interested in gardening and growing my own vegetables. It has also been a pretty expensive past-time given the amount of materials, soil, and water needed to upkeep and grow a garden.
I looked into cheaper alternatives and started learning more about hydroponics, however, that in itself is also pretty expensive to start. I figured I could build my own hydroponics system on my own for much cheaper.
This is part one of a short series where I start my very first attempt at a hydroponics garden build.

List of materials (not including tools):
Charlotte Pipe PVC Pipe 4-in 10-ft – $18.45
Charlotte Pipe 1/2-in x 10-ft – $2.96
5-Gallon Plastic General Bucket – $3.75
4.25-in Drain Cover – $16.68
4 In. PVC Drain Cap – $2.48
4-in x 4-in Dia Schedule 40 Coupling – $2.91
1/2-in x 1/2-in dia Adapter Adapter PVC Fitting $0.55
4-in x 4-in Dia Schedule 40 Adapter – $8.48
4-in x 4-in Dia Schedule 40 Adapter – $6.48
Yokgrass 800GPH Submersible Pump(3000L/H) – $21.99
Garden 50 Pack Lightweight Economy Net Pot Cups – $8.95
Pure Coconut Coir Netted Pellets 42mm (100 pack) – $23.99

Nutrient Film Technique: You’re Doing it Wrong!
Nutrient film technique hydroponics NFT, you’re doing it wrong!
This video is a direct response to the amount of misinformation circulating on the internet about how to design a nutrient film technique hydroponic system.
NFT hydroponics is one of the most productive methods of growing, and relies on the principle that the roots exist within a film of water. It has become popular to raise the water in these systems and in this video I explain why that is bad.

Building an Inexpensive Hydroponics/Aeroponics System
Scott Dekarske of Wet-Werk Hydroponics in Memphis, TN, and Master Gardener, Stephan Leonard, show how to assemble an inexpensive aeroponics system. It only takes a few hours to assemble this system.
